Second judge puts hold on Trump’s birthright citizenship order

Download
Another judge has blocked President Trump’s executive order ending the constitutional guarantee of birthright citizenship. For the second time in two weeks, a federal judge ordered a nationwide pause on the presidential action. U.S. District Judge Deborah Boardman said no court in the country has endorsed the Trump administration’s interpretation of the 14th Amendment. She went on to say that “citizenship is a most precious right.” Three days after the Trump inauguration another judge held up the executive order, calling it “blatantly unconstitutional.”
